Work visa Attorney Brooklyn: Helping You Secure Employment in the U.S.
If you are a foreign national seeking employment in the United States, obtaining a work visa is crucial. A work visa Attorney in Brooklyn can assist with different types of employment-based visas, including H-1B visas for specialized workers, L-1 visas for intra-company transfers, O-1 visas for individuals with extraordinary abilities, and more.
The process of securing a work visa requires sponsorship from an employer, adherence to Immigration laws, and submission of specific documents. An Attorney can ensure that all requirements are met, preventing application denials due to errors or missing information. Additionally, they can provide guidance on transitioning from a work visa to permanent residency if you wish to stay in the U.S. long-term.
Asylum Attorney Brooklyn: Protecting Your Rights
For individuals fleeing persecution, an asylum Attorney in Brooklyn can provide critical legal representation. The asylum process involves proving that you have a well-founded fear of persecution based on race, religion, nationality, political opinion, or membership in a particular social group.
Filing for asylum requires submitting Form I-589, providing evidence to support your claim, and attending an interview or court hearing. A skilled asylum Attorney will help you gather the necessary documents, prepare for questioning, and represent you before the Immigration court if necessary. Because asylum cases are highly sensitive, legal expertise is crucial in increasing your chances of approval.
